University Lecturers Call Off 49-Day Strike
University lecturers across Kenya have officially called off their 49-day strike following an agreement between the lecturersβ unions and the Ministry of Education.
Under the deal, the government will settle the outstanding KSh 7.9 billion in salary arrears in two phases β KSh 3.8 billion by December 2025 and the remaining amount by July 2026. Additionally, the 2025β2029 Collective Bargaining Agreement (CBA) is expected to be concluded within 30 days.
The return-to-work formula paves the way for the resumption of lectures in all public universities, marking the end of a prolonged disruption to academic activities. Union leaders, however, emphasized that the government must honor the terms of the agreement to avoid future industrial action.
The Ministry of Education directs that classes resume on Monday.

The University of Kabianga - Kenya has announced that its 13th Graduation Ceremony will be held on Friday, 14th November 2025, at the University Pavilion (Main Campus) beginning at 8:30 a.m.
According to the notice from the Office of the Registrar (Academic Affairs), all graduands who qualified for the conferment of various Degrees and Diplomas for the 2024/2025 academic year are advised to take note of the following key dates:
π Important Dates:
- Confirmation of results and names: On or before 3rd November 2025
- Clearance of fees and levies: By 6th November 2025
- Collection of graduation attire: From 11th November 2025
- Return of graduation attire: By 26th November 2025
πΌ Graduation Fees:
- PhD β KSh 7,000
- Masters β KSh 5,500
- Bachelors β KSh 5,000
- Diploma β KSh 4,000
All payments should be made through the Jiunge App (by ABNO) under University of Kabianga.

πΈ The SGC President at the University of Kabianga - Kenya Attends Jukwaa la Usalama β Kericho County
The SGC President Allan Kipkoech had the privilege of attending the Jukwaa la Usalama held in Kericho County, where he represented the interests of UoK comrades with dedication and clarity.
Key issues addressed on behalf of the students included:
1. Repair of all street lights within and around Kabianga Market.
2. Installation of street lights from Kapkatet Campus to the market.
3. Deployment of police officers for increased security within the University premises.
4. Construction of a police station to enhance safety in the area.
Also present at the forum was Interior CS Kipchumba Murkomen, Dr. Juma, who represented the Vice-Chancellor of the University of Kabianga.
